Q&A: Debarking Red Cedar Logs - JLC Online
Q&A: Debarking Red Cedar Logs. A peeling spud has a steel blade about 6 inches long and about 2 1/2 inches wide mounted on long wood handle. The blade is slightly curved and sharpened on the end as well as on both sides.
